There was a company called Columbia from Ohio or Indiana that handled parts for these. I used to get parts out of Toronto. Then two years ago, I couldn't find any trace of this company, so the cart got scrapped. The Harleys have all but been
replaced by EZGo or Yamaha. Try a local golf course, maybe you can get some leads.
